使用IDEA訪問MySQL數據庫
MySQL是一個流行的關系數據庫管理系統,它可以與各種編程語言和工具進行交互。在本文中,我們將介紹如何使用IDEA來訪問MySQL數據庫。
連接MySQL數據庫
首先,我們需要安裝適當的驅動程序來連接MySQL數據庫。在IDEA中,我們可以使用Maven或Gradle等項目管理工具來添加MySQL驅動程序到我們的項目中。一旦驅動程序被添加,我們就可以開始連接MySQL數據庫了。
以下是我們在Java中使用JDBC連接MySQL數據庫的示例代碼:
```
String url = "jdbc:mysql://localhost:3306/databaseName";
String user = "root";
String password = "password";
Connection connection = DriverManager.getConnection(url, user, password);
```
創建表格
一旦我們成功連接到MySQL數據庫,我們可以開始創建表格。在創建表格之前,我們需要確保已經選擇了正確的數據庫。我們可以使用以下代碼來選擇數據庫:
```
Statement statement = connection.createStatement();
String sql = "USE databaseName;";
statement.executeUpdate(sql);
```
然后我們可以使用以下代碼創建表格:
```
String sql = "CREATE TABLE customers (id INT NOT NULL PRIMARY KEY, name VARCHAR(255), email VARCHAR(255));";
statement.executeUpdate(sql);
```
查詢數據
一旦我們創建完表格,我們就可以開始查詢數據了。我們可以使用以下代碼來查詢數據:
```
String sql = "SELECT * FROM customers;";
ResultSet resultSet = statement.executeQuery(sql);
while (resultSet.next()) {
int id = resultSet.getInt("id");
String name = resultSet.getString("name");
String email = resultSet.getString("email");
System.out.println("ID: " + id + ", Name: " + name + ", Email: " + email);
}
```
更新數據
如果我們需要更新數據,我們可以使用以下代碼:
```
String sql = "UPDATE customers SET name='John Doe' WHERE id=1;";
statement.executeUpdate(sql);
```
刪除數據
最后,如果我們需要刪除數據,我們可以使用以下代碼:
```
String sql = "DELETE FROM customers WHERE id=1;";
statement.executeUpdate(sql);
```
總結
在本文中,我們介紹了使用IDEA訪問MySQL數據庫的基礎知識。我們學習了如何連接MySQL數據庫、如何創建表格、如何查詢數據以及如何更新和刪除數據。希望這些信息能夠幫助你更好地了解如何在IDEA中使用MySQL數據庫。
網站導航
- zblogPHP模板zbpkf
- zblog免費模板zblogfree
- zblog模板學習zblogxuexi
- zblogPHP仿站zbpfang